Screen Program (Learn Code)
To teach the AVR21EN Screen On/Off codes, in the SCREEN
CONTROL SETUP screen, press the
¤
Navigation Button F to
move the cursor next to LEARN CODE. Press the
Set Button H.
The SCREEN CODE LEARN screen will appear.
With the cursor positioned next to USING THE
‹›
KEYS line,
press the
Set Button H. The message USING THE
‹›
KEYS
SELECT FUNCTION TO BE PROG will start to flash, indicat-
ing a function can be selected for learning. Press the
‹
Navigation
Button F
to select SCREEN POWER ON. When the ON
function appears, press the
¤
Navigation Button F to position
the cursor next to POINT ORIGINAL REM TO AVR
DISPLAY PRESS KEY. Press the
Set Button H. The POINT
ORIGINAL message will start to flash. Point the original
remote at the
IR Sensor in the Information Display O on
the AVR front panel and press the button with the original code
until the message stops flashing and CODE LEARNED appears
on-screen.
The cursor will automatically return to the USING THE
‹›
KEYS line. Repeat steps above to program the Off command.
If CODE NOT LEARNED appears, try to learn the code again. It
may be a good idea to replace the original remote’s batteries to
improve signal output from the remote. In some cases, there will
be codes that the AVR just is not capable of learning. Contact the
Audioaccess Technical Service Department for advice if necessary.

Voltage Trigger (Screen)
The Trigger Out on the AVR’s rear panel can be controlled in
two modes:
AVR On/Off: Simply put, when the AVR turns on, the Trigger Out
Jack
outputs a constant +12V DC control voltage. In this case
with the
Trigger Out being used to drop a screen, the screen
will drop as soon as the AVR is turned on. When the AVR is turned
off, the
Trigger Out Jack drops to 0V DC, and the screen retracts.
